This Mandarin Chinese Dictionary is for elementary to intermediate learners of Chinese

Tuttle Learner's Chinese-English Dictionary is a totally new dictionary designed specifically for elementary to intermediate learners of Chinese and contains all 3,051 vocabulary items prescribed for Levels A and B of the internationally recognized test of Mandarin language proficiency, Hanyu Shuiping Kaoshi (HSK).

This self-contained dictionary has over 5,000 headwords--those required for HSK Levels A and B, plus important proper nouns and common idioms. Extensive notes on culture, grammar and meaning are included to enhance understanding and ensure correct usage. Students attempting to learn Chinese will find this dictionary to be an essential guide to the Chinese language as well as a reliable reference tool.

This Chinese dictionary contains:

  • The 5,000+ most frequently used Chinese vocabulary items.
  • All entries contain Romanized Chinese forms (hanyu pinyin), simplified Chinese characters (hanzi) as well as traditional Chinese characters if they exist.
  • Terms are searchable by Chinese-English or English-Chinese.
  • All Chinese entries are arranged alphabetically by Romanized Mandarin Chinese forms (hanyu pinyin).
  • Chinese word components are listed and analyzed to facilitate understanding.
  • Over 3,500 sample sentences to demonstrate how each word is used.
  • Detailed notes on culture, grammar and usage.
  • Chinese translations for common English names and places in China.
